Oasis is a science fiction drama series created by Matt Charman for Amazon Studios. The show explores the intriguing possibility of a new frontier for humanity in the cosmos, blending elements of the past, present, and future to create a compelling narrative that on the surface feels like a contemporary period piece, but with a modern twist.

Set in the not-too-distant future, the show introduces us to a world where Earth is facing an environmental catastrophe, and the human race must find new resources and new worlds to explore if it wants to avoid extinction. In this context, we are introduced to the Oasis, a colony on a distant planet called the New Earth, which has been established to enable human civilization to prosper and survive.

The story revolves around Richard Madden's character, Peter Leigh, who is a former Episcopal priest who has lost his faith in God and the Church after his wife's tragic death. When he is approached by the CEO of the USIC corporation, Anil Kapoor's character, Vikram Danesh, to become the new chaplain of the Oasis, he is initially hesitant but ultimately decides to take the job as a chance to begin a new life and make a difference.

As he is transported to the Oasis, we are introduced to a unique culture that has developed on this new planet, as well as some of the people who populate it, like Antje Traue's character, a community leader named Lukrum. The show explores themes of human identity, religious faith, the meaning of life, and the ultimate fate of humanity.

The story of priest Peter Leigh, who is called to a remote planet where a mysterious multinational company is building the first permanent off-Earth human colony.
